– Uh Oh. Not good. Cynopsis reports, “Online job seeking site Monster.com suffered a security breach potentially exposing the confidential information of 1.5 million users then waited 5 days to report it.”

– Gap ads featuring John Mayer and Lucy Liu get facials scars, mastectomy, respectively.

– Copyranter wishes Diesel would return to its usual form of advertising which made no sense and was sick.

– We love it when agency execs are escorted to the door by security.

– Advertising Age reports AT&T has placed its $3.4 billion media buying and planning account into review. A consultant is involved and incumbent agencies have been invited to pitch.
